> > Recently bought an HP Pavilion dv6-1110ax notebook. The modparm 'model=hp-dv5'
> > works, but I thought it was better if it were natively supported.
> > 
> > Also, the 'hp_detect=1' hint
> > (echo "hp_detect = 1" > /sys/class/sound/hwC0D0/hints) works nicely to mute the
> > speakers when using the headphone jack(s). Is there any way to automatically
> > enable this?
> 
> This is weird.  hp_detect is basically always set unless you clear
> explicitly.  I guess it's simply a known IRQ problem on HP dv
> laptops.  It requires MSI.
> 
> Anyway, could you test the very latest kernel without your patch and
> confirm that the change is still needed?
> 

The patch wasn't about hp_detect. It was to get the subdev recognised natively so that 
you don't need the 'model=hp-dv5' modparm.

I'll try with enable_msi modparm as well without trying the hp_detect hint and let you know 
about it. Will also try the latest kernel.
